What If It’s Your Hormones?
Hormones regulate everything from your mood and metabolism to your libido, sleep, and skin. For both men and women, imbalances in estrogen, progesterone, testosterone, thyroid, and even insulin can lead to:
• Low energy
• Brain fog
• Weight gain (especially around the midsection)
• Mood swings
• Sleep disturbances
• Loss of libido
• Premature skin aging
Common (and Commonly Overlooked) Signs of Hormonal Imbalance
One of the most overlooked signs I see in practice? Subclinical thyroid issues and low testosterone—especially in women. We’ve been taught testosterone is a “male” hormone, but women need it too—for energy, mental clarity, muscle tone, metabolism, and even confidence.
Likewise, low progesterone and estrogen dominance can cause anxiety, irritability, heavy or irregular periods, and poor sleep. And yes, high cortisol and insulin resistance can sabotage your efforts even if you’re “doing everything right.”
